Czechoslovakia, a nation that played a significant role within the Soviet bloc, has a history that remains relatively under-researched. This monograph seamlessly blends historical analysis of the superpowers' foreign policies with an assessment of their profound impact on Czechoslovakia and its position within the Soviet bloc. By doing so, the book places Czechoslovakia squarely on the map of Cold War history, a period characterized by mutual assured destruction that lasted nearly half a century. This comprehensive work offers a lucid introduction to key milestones in international Cold War history, shedding light on their relevance to Czechoslovakia's history. Its unique contribution lies in providing an external perspective on Czechoslovakia's domestic situation during the Cold War. Drawing upon a vast array of source materials from Slovakia, Czechia, the United States, and Russia, the book offers a more comprehensive understanding of post-war Czechoslovak history while also contributing to our broader knowledge of the nature and consequences of the Cold War.
